WebParchment Paper Creates Better Cookies Unlike wax paper or aluminum foil, parchment paper is coated with silicone which provides its not-stick quality. This allows you to bake … WebJun 4, 2024 · Many bakers see wax paper in their pantry and wonder if you can use it to bake cookies on, as it looks similar to parchment paper or baking paper. Although it looks like parchment paper, you should not bake cookies on wax paper as it will melt, and may smoke or start a fire. WebDec 18, 2024 · Parchment paper is paper that is coated in a layer of silicone to create a heat resistant and non-stick surface. Wise says she tends to use parchment paper to … WebParchment paper can be used on baking sheets to prevent cookies from sticking and makes for easy clean up. Can you put parchment paper in the oven? Yes, you can! The parchment process gives the properties of parchment paper the ability to withstand the heat of baking and oven use. WebNov 11, 2024 · For drop cookies, place scoops of dough on a parchment-lined baking sheet, then place in the freezer for 30 minutes. When firm, place the dough drops in a resealable plastic bag. Bake from frozen for 3 to 5 minutes longer than the original instructions. You can also freeze cutout cookie dough and other doughs that you’d roll out. subaru wrx sti type ra for sale

WebMay 2, 2024 · As you can see, the old, dark-finish pan turned out cookies that were far too brown, while the pan with a very shiny finish produced pale-bottomed cookies. Parchment paper helped, but the real solution, says Hamel, is taking the surface of your baking sheet into account when determining baking time.

WebApr 7, 2024 · Bottom Line. Waxed paper is paper coated in wax and is great for creating a nonstick surface but shouldn't be exposed to heat. Parchment paper is paper that's been sprayed with silicone and can be heated up to 425° to 450°F. Both are great for separating foods you plan to store, and are also suitable for covering items in the fridge or ...
